americonium Posted July 1, 2009 Report Share Posted July 1, 2009 Are the songs "Skipping" or does the sound go away, come back further in the song, like that? If it's what I just described, then I would pull the unit out, check all the speaker wiring at the harness, and also, check your speaker integrity, there might be a loose connection on one of them, causing a short or a ground, which would make the internal amp on the head unit to go into protect mode, and then come back when the short or ground goes away. 408 Posted October 24, 2009 Report Share Posted October 24, 2009 i had the same problem...and the the issue w/ mine was i noticed that when you have a destination on your navi and it is activated to route you and your navi voice volume is off it will still silent your music when the navi voice is supposed to say somethin(ex. "turn right", "destination approaching" etc..) Quote Link to post Share on other sites
